What "good" looks like

Real chess sets

Wood and bone (or modern replicas). Multiple sets available.

Bridge tables

Set up for two-table or four-table bridge games.

Billiards / pool

Snooker tables (UK), pool tables (US), billiards (European).

Chess clubs / programmes

Some hotels run chess clubs with visiting masters or coaches.

Quiet rooms

Rooms set for games — comfortable seating, good lighting, drinks service.
